Risk Factors

  • Commodity Price Fluctuation: AEM's revenues, profitability, and stock price are highly sensitive to the volatile price of gold. A significant and sustained decline in gold prices would materially impact financial results.  Probability: HighImpact: High

  • Operational Risks: Mining operations are subject to inherent risks including geological challenges, equipment failure, and adverse weather, which could lead to production shortfalls or increased costs.  Probability: LowImpact: Medium

  • Macroeconomic Shifts: A stronger-than-expected U.S. dollar, higher real interest rates, or a major shift to a 'risk-on' market sentiment could reduce investor demand for gold as a safe-haven asset.  Probability: MediumImpact: High

Executive Summary

Agnico Eagle Mines is a best-in-class senior gold producer distinguished by its exceptional profitability, robust growth, and a fortress-like balance sheet. Its premium valuation is well-justified by superior operational execution and a lower-risk profile stemming from its geographically stable asset base. The company represents a high-quality investment for exposure to the gold sector, with strong fundamentals supporting a bullish outlook.
